systemd is genuinely novel systems software—socket activation, cgroup integration, dependency ordering solved real problems that sysvinit couldn't. The codebase is serious (Coverity, OSS-Fuzz, CII badges earned, not bought). But it's also the poster child for scope creep: started as init, now owns logging, networking, DNS resolution, user sessions, and probably your firstborn.
